Abstract

A method, system, and computer program product for restoring blocks of data stored at a corrupted data site using two or more mirror sites. The method commences by receiving a trigger event from a component within an application server environment where the trigger event indicates detection of a corrupted data site. The trigger is classified into at least one of a plurality of trigger event types, which trigger event type signals further processing for retrieving from at least two mirror sites, a first stored data block and a second stored data block corresponding to the same logical block identifier from the first mirror site. The retrieved blocks are compared to determine a match value, and when the match value is greater than a confidence threshold, then writing good data to the corrupted data site before performing consistency checks on blocks in physical or logical proximity to the corrupted data site.
